cpumf/pai: Handle different size of perf_event_attr

The structure perf_event_attr sometimes gets new members appended
at the end of the structure. Then the size of the structure increases.
This may lead to the situation where sizeof(struct perf_event_attr)
calculated at the pai program compile time during s390-tools build
differs from the one used to build application programs on the target
system.

The report files written by various tools write the contents of the
perf_event_attr structure followed by indivual samples to a binary file.
The second member perf_event_attr::size contains the size of that
structure in bytes.

Use that perf_event_attr::size from the target system to scan the
report files given as command line argument. This ensure the correct
size of structure perf_event_attr is used.

Output before:
Current situation: The pai program uses a perf_event_attr structure
which contains 8 bytes less than the one used on the target system.
The first sample header (8 bytes) then actually refers to the last
eight bytes of structure perf_event_attr, which are all zeroes. This
is an invalid sample entry and the program terminates with error.

 # pai -r -V painnpa.0004043; echo $?
 painnpa.0004043 size:1344
 [0x000088] type 0 misc 0 size 0
 1

Output after:
Use the correct size of structure perf_event_attr, which was read
from be binary file, written by the tools compiled on the target system:
 # pai -r -V painnpa.0004043; echo $?
 painnpa.0004043 size:1344
 size perf_event_attr mismatch 136/144
 [0x000090] type 9 misc 1 size 58 0x13537f71715 18 event 6144 \
	 sample pid 4043/4043 15:0x8a,16:0x88,22:0x112,25:0xc0
 ...
 0

Also show an debug message when verbose mode is turned on.
